Piscina Barcelona reveals new wellness and spa architecture awards

The Piscina & Wellness Barcelona trade fair has added new spa and wellness architecture prizes to its industry awards.

The biannual event – which is dedicated to the residential and public swimming pool and wellness sectors – will this year reward architects and designers for the first time. New prize categories will recognise “the most outstanding facilities specialising in the therapeutic use of water" and celebrate student designers who have developed the most creative, sustainable and original aquatic projects.

A spokesperson for Piscina said: “The Wellness Spa Experience Awards are intended to recognise the value of aquatic facilities related to health and wellbeing, a sector that is emerging as one of the fastest-growing drivers of tourism.

“The jury will select the spa, thalassotherapy centre or wellness centre that demonstrates its excellence in several different parameters, including the structure and functionality of the facility through to water quality and treatment services."

The entrants to the student architecture competition will need to submit a project for an aquatic centre which could be a public swimming pool, a sports pool, a recreational pool or a treatment pool, the choice being up to the entrants.

Architect Santiago González, a specialist in aquatic facilities and the coordinator of the event, said: “We seek to find new contributions to the philosophy of spaces dedicated to enjoying the aquatic environment, and our hope is that participants will express new perspectives of understanding the relationship between humans, architecture and water.

“It will be important that students give some serious thought to the value of this resource for people's health and the environment. In this respect, it will be fundamental to include the concept of sustainability in their architectural projects.”

Organised by Fira de Barcelona in collaboration with the Spanish Association of Pool Sector Professionals (ASOFAP), Piscina & Wellness Barcelona this year expects to welcome more than 12,000 trade visitors from 70 different countries.

The event will be held between 17 and 20 October at the Gran Via Exhibition Centre in Barcelona.
